Okocha dazzles in Ronaldinho’s legends match

By Daily Sports Nigeria on June 26, 2023

Super Eagles legend, Austin Okocha, was in Florida on Friday to honour a legends’ game organised by former teammate, Ronaldinho, and again reminded fans of his mesmerising skills, PUNCH Sports Extra reports.

Tagged ‘The Beautiful Game’ the second edition of the exhibition game in Orlando City was a reunion of former stars and current players and an assortment of other celebrities at Exploria Stadium.

The teams were captained by Brazilians Ronaldinho and Roberto Carlos with Nigeria’s Okocha filing out alongside the great Ronaldinho in midfield.

The former Nigerian captain opened the scoring in an exciting game which was disrupted by a tropical downpour as well as a procession of young fans who took advantage of the slow momentum to interrupt the game by running onto the pitch in search of a selfie with one or more of their footballing idols.

Just like the first edition last year, it looked like fans were set to witness another absurdly high scoreline on Friday when Cafu hit the crossbar with just minutes played before Jay-Jay Okocha opened the scoring for Ronaldinho’s team after bamboozling the defence with some trademark footwork before poking a finish past Colombian goalkeeper Rene Higuita.

Five minutes later, Rivaldo equalised for Team Roberto Carlos (Team RC3) with a shot from distance that beat Team R10 goalkeeper Dida.

atrick Kluivert restored the lead for Ronaldinho’s team in the 25th minute, scoring after taking a nice pass from Real Madrid winger Vinicuis Jr.

With Okocha and Ronaldinho combining effectively in midfield, Team R10 were unstoppable and had a third goal when Cafu drew Higuita off his line and chipped him to make it 3-1.

Four minutes later, Nani and Willian combined to set-up Lucas Moura to pull one back for Team RC3 but that wasn’t all for the first half as Vinicuis Jr. scored with a chip to seal a 4-2 first half win for Ronaldinho’s team.

Roberto Carlo’s team did pull one back before the game lost its spark just after the hour mark as Okocha and other big names were substituted plus the countless interceptions by pitch invaders.

The invasion of fans and the downpour ensured the game ended prematurely with scores at 4-3, victory for the Jay Jay Okocha and Ronaldinho inspired team R10.
